So, this is the book that slumped me. At 500 odd pages it is hardly the longest book I’ve read, HP is longer, but it was definitely one of the more emotional reads I’ve experienced.
I can’t tell you how many times I’ve put this book down just because I know that there was no happy ending in sight. You find that out early on because Henry warns Clare and yet, like Clare, we find ourselves optimistically hoping.
While I want to remain spoiler free, I just have to say… What. The. Fuck. We get this tragic love story doomed from the jump, but like love sick idiots we continue to read. And when our little fantasy world crumbles, because it does on several occasions — OK three times — we look around confused and hurt.
While the story is amazing and written wonderfully I still felt raw after it. Kind of how I felt after reading “My Sister’s Keeper.” Lulled into a false sense of security only to be bashed over the head with the truth. Thanks Niffengger.
